System design and analysis of the exo-planet imaging camera and spectrograph (EPICS) for the European ELT
One of the main science objectives of the European ELT is the direct imaging of extrasolar planets. The large aperture of the telescope has the potential to significantly enlarge the discovery space towards older gas giant exo-planets seen in reflected light.
